Latest Patents

Iriyama's latest patents include a management apparatus and method designed to enhance file management. This apparatus features a processor connected to a memory, which identifies a second file related to a first file when the latter is updated or deleted. It checks the consistency between these files by referring to correspondence information. Another significant patent is a monitoring apparatus that outputs alerts based on observation data. This apparatus suppresses alerts according to specific controls, ensuring efficient monitoring over time.
